UnlikemostMSDOSprogramsatthetime,MicrosoftWordwasdesignedtobeusedwithamouse.[11]
AdvertisementsdepictedtheMicrosoftMouse,anddescribedWordasaWYSIWYG,windowedword
processorwiththeabilitytoundoanddisplaybold,italic,andunderlinedtext,[14]althoughitcouldnotrender
fonts.[5]Itwasnotinitiallypopular,sinceitsuserinterfacewasdifferentfromtheleadingwordprocessoratthe
time,WordStar.[15]However,Microsoftsteadilyimprovedtheproduct,releasingversions2.0through5.0over
thenextsixyears.In1985,MicrosoftportedWordtoMacOS.ThiswasmadeeasierbyWordforDOShaving
beendesignedforusewithhighresolutiondisplaysandlaserprinters,eventhoughnonewereyetavailableto
thegeneralpublic.[16]FollowingtheprecedentsofLisaWriteandMacWrite,WordforMacOSaddedtrue
WYSIWYGfeatures.ItfulfilledaneedforawordprocessorthatwasmorecapablethanMacWrite.[17]Afterits
release,WordforMacOS'ssaleswerehigherthanitsMSDOScounterpartforatleastfouryears.[8]

ThesecondreleaseofWordforMacOS,shippedin1987,wasnamedWord3.0tosynchronizeitsversion
numberwithWordforDOSthiswasMicrosoft'sfirstattempttosynchronizeversionnumbersacross
platforms.Word3.0includednumerousinternalenhancementsandnewfeatures,includingthefirst
implementationoftheRichTextFormat(RTF)specification,butwasplaguedwithbugs.Withinafewmonths,
Word3.0wassupersededbyamorestableWord3.01,whichwasmailedfreetoallregisteredusersof3.0.[16]
AfterMacWriteProwasdiscontinuedinthemid1990s,WordforMacOSneverhadanyseriousrivals.Word
5.1forMacOS,releasedin1992,wasaverypopularwordprocessorowingtoitselegance,relativeeaseofuse
andfeatureset.ManyuserssayitisthebestversionofWordforMacOSevercreated.[16][18]

In1986,anagreementbetweenAtariandMicrosoftbroughtWordtotheAtariST[19]underthenameMicrosoft
Write.TheAtariSTversionwasaportofWord1.05fortheMacOS[20][21]andwasneverupdatedduetothe
outstandingdegreeofsoftwarepiracyontheAtariplatform.

ThefirstversionofWordforWindowswasreleasedin1989.WiththereleaseofWindows3.0thefollowing
year,salesbegantopickupandMicrosoftsoonbecamethemarketleaderforwordprocessorsforIBMPC
compatiblecomputers.[8]In1991,MicrosoftcapitalizedonWordforWindows'increasingpopularityby
releasingaversionofWordforDOS,version5.5,thatreplaceditsuniqueuserinterfacewithaninterface
similartoaWindowsapplication.[22][23]WhenMicrosoftbecameawareoftheYear2000problem,itmade
MicrosoftWord5.5forDOSavailablefordownloadfree.AsofMarch2014,itisstillavailablefordownload
fromMicrosoft'swebsite.[24]In1991,MicrosoftembarkedonaprojectcodenamedPyramidtocompletely
rewriteMicrosoftWordfromthegroundup.BoththeWindowsandMacOSversionswouldstartfromthe
samecodebase.Itwasabandonedwhenitwasdeterminedthatitwouldtakethedevelopmentteamtoolongto
rewriteandthencatchupwithallthenewcapabilitiesthatcouldhavebeenaddedinthesametimewithouta
rewrite.Instead,thenextversionsofWordforWindowsandMacOS,dubbedversion6.0,bothstartedfromthe
codebaseofWordforWindows2.0.[18]

WiththereleaseofWord6.0in1993,Microsoftagainattemptedtosynchronizetheversionnumbersand
coordinateproductnamingacrossplatforms,thistimeacrossDOS,MacOS,andWindows(thiswasthelast
versionofWordforDOS).ItintroducedAutoCorrect,whichautomaticallyfixedcertaintypingerrors,and
AutoFormat,whichcouldreformatmanypartsofadocumentatonce.WhiletheWindowsversionreceived
favorablereviews(e.g.,fromInfoWorld[25]),theMacOSversionwaswidelyderided.Manyaccuseditofbeing
slow,clumsyandmemoryintensive,anditsuserinterfacedifferedsignificantlyfromWord5.1.[18]Inresponse
touserrequests,MicrosoftofferedWord5again,afterithadbeendiscontinued.[26]Subsequentversionsof
WordformacOSarenolongerdirectportsofWordforWindows,insteadfeaturingamixtureofportedcode
andnativecode.

Fileformats
Fileextensions

MicrosoftWord'snativefileformatsaredenotedeitherbya.docor.docxfilenameextension.

Althoughthe.docextensionhasbeenusedinmanydifferentversionsofWord,itactuallyencompassesfour
distinctfileformats:

1.WordforDOS
2.WordforWindows1and2Word3and4forMacOS
3.Word6andWord95forWindowsWord6forMacOS
4.Word97andlaterforWindowsWord98andlaterforMacOS

Thenewer.docxextensionsignifiestheOfficeOpenXMLinternationalstandardforOfficedocumentsandis
usedbyWord2007andlaterforWindows,Word2008andlaterformacOS,aswellasbyagrowingnumberof
applicationsfromothervendors,includingOpenOffice.orgWriter,anopensourcewordprocessing
program.[42]

Binaryformats(Word972007)

Duringthelate1990sandearly2000s,thedefaultWorddocumentformat(.DOC)becameadefactostandard
ofdocumentfileformatsforMicrosoftOfficeusers.Therearedifferentversionsof"WordDocumentFormat"
usedbydefaultinWord972007.[43]EachbinarywordfileisanOLECompoundFile,[44]ahierarchicalfile
systemwithinafile.[45]AccordingtoJoelSpolsky,WordBinaryFileFormatisextremelycomplexmainly
becauseitsdevelopershadtoaccommodateanoverwhelmingnumberoffeaturesandprioritizeperformance
overanythingelse.[45]

AswithallOLECompoundFiles,WordBinaryFormatconsistsof"storages",whichareanalogousto
computerfolders,and"streams",whicharesimilartocomputerfiles.Eachstoragemaycontainstreamsor
otherstorages.EachWordBinaryFilemustcontainastreamcalled"WordDocument"streamandthisstream
muststartwithaFileInformationBlock(FIB).[46]FIBservesasthefirstpointofreferenceforlocating
everythingelse,suchaswherethetextinaWorddocumentstarts,ends,whatversionofWordcreatedthe
documentandotherattributes.

Word2007andlatercontinuetosupporttheDOCfileformat,althoughitisnolongerthedefault.

XMLDocument(Word2003)

TheXMLformatintroducedinWord2003[47]wasasimple,XMLbasedformatcalledWordprocessingML.

Crossversioncompatibility

https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Microsoft_Word 4/15
5/19/2017 MicrosoftWordWikipedia

OpeningaWordDocumentfileinaversionofWordotherthantheonewithwhichitwascreatedcancause
incorrectdisplayofthedocument.Thedocumentformatsofthevariousversionschangeinsubtleandnotso
subtleways(suchaschangingthefont,orthehandlingofmorecomplextaskslikefootnotes).Formatting
createdinnewerversionsdoesnotalwayssurvivewhenviewedinolderversionsoftheprogram,nearlyalways
becausethatcapabilitydoesnotexistinthepreviousversion.[48]RichTextFormat(RTF),anearlyeffortto
createaformatforinterchangingformattedtextbetweenapplications,isanoptionalformatforWordthat
retainsmostformattingandallcontentoftheoriginaldocument.

Thirdpartyformats

PluginspermittingtheWindowsversionsofWordtoreadandwriteformatsitdoesnotnativelysupport,such
asinternationalstandardOpenDocumentformat(ODF)(ISO/IEC26300:2006),areavailable.Upuntilthe
releaseofServicePack2(SP2)forOffice2007,WorddidnotnativelysupportreadingorwritingODF
documentswithoutaplugin,namelytheSUNODFPlugin(http://www.sun.com/software/star/odf_plugin/get.js
p)ortheOpenXML/ODFTranslator(http://odfconverter.sourceforge.net/download.html).WithSP2installed,
ODFformat1.1documentscanbereadandsavedlikeanyothersupportedformatinadditiontothosealready
availableinWord2007.[48][49][50][51][52]Theimplementationfacessubstantialcriticism,andtheODFAlliance
andothershaveclaimedthatthethirdpartypluginsprovidebettersupport.[53]Microsoftlaterdeclaredthatthe
ODFsupporthassomelimitations.[54]

InOctober2005,oneyearbeforetheMicrosoftOffice2007suitewasreleased,Microsoftdeclaredthatthere
wasinsufficientdemandfromMicrosoftcustomersfortheinternationalstandardOpenDocumentformat
support,andthatthereforeitwouldnotbeincludedinMicrosoftOffice2007.Thisstatementwasrepeatedin
thefollowingmonths.[55][56][57][58]Asananswer,onOctober20,2005anonlinepetitionwascreatedtodemand
ODFsupportfromMicrosoft.[59]

InMay2006,theODFpluginforMicrosoftOfficewasreleasedbytheOpenDocumentFoundation.[60]
Microsoftdeclaredthatithadnorelationshipwiththedevelopersoftheplugin.[61]

InJuly2006,MicrosoftannouncedthecreationoftheOpenXMLTranslatorprojecttoolstobuildatechnical
bridgebetweentheMicrosoftOfficeOpenXMLFormatsandtheOpenDocumentFormat(ODF).Thiswork
wasstartedinresponsetogovernmentrequestsforinteroperabilitywithODF.Thegoalofprojectwasnotto
addODFsupporttoMicrosoftOffice,butonlytocreateapluginandanexternaltoolset.[62][63]InFebruary
2007,thisprojectreleasedafirstversionoftheODFpluginforMicrosoftWord.[64]

InFebruary2007,SunreleasedaninitialversionofitsODFpluginforMicrosoftOffice.[65]Version1.0was
releasedinJuly2007.[66]

MicrosoftWord2007(ServicePack1)supports(foroutputonly)PDFandXPSformats,butonlyaftermanual
installationoftheMicrosoft'SaveasPDForXPS'addon.[67][68]Onlaterreleases,thiswasofferedbydefault.

Macros
Anexampleimagecreated
AMacroisaruleofpatternthatspecifieshowacertaininputsequence(oftena withWordArt
sequenceofcharacters)shouldbemappedtoanoutputsequenceaccordingto
definedprocess.Frequentlyusedorrepetitivesequencesofkeystrokesandmousemovementscanbe
automated.LikeotherMicrosoftOfficedocuments,Wordfilescanincludeadvancedmacrosandeven
embeddedprograms.ThelanguagewasoriginallyWordBasic,butchangedtoVisualBasicforApplicationsas
ofWord97.

Thisextensivefunctionalitycanalsobeusedtorunandpropagatevirusesindocuments.Thetendencyfor
peopletoexchangeWorddocumentsviaemail,USBflashdrives,andfloppydisksmadethisanespecially
attractivevectorin1999.AprominentexamplewastheMelissavirus,butcountlessothershaveexisted.

ThesemacrovirusesweretheonlyknowncrossplatformthreatsbetweenWindowsandMacintoshcomputers
andtheyweretheonlyinfectionvectorstoaffectanymacOSsystemupuntiltheadventofvideocodectrojans
in2007.MicrosoftreleasedpatchesforWordXandWord2004thateffectivelyeliminatedthemacroproblem
ontheMacby2006.

Word'smacrosecuritysetting,whichregulateswhenmacrosmayexecute,canbeadjustedbytheuser,butin
themostrecentversionsofWord,issettoHIGHbydefault,generallyreducingtheriskfrommacrobased
viruses,whichhavebecomeuncommon.

Layoutissues

BeforeWord2010(Word14)forWindows,theprogramwasunabletocorrectlyhandleligaturesdefinedin
TrueTypefonts.[69]ThoseligatureglyphswithUnicodecodepointsmaybeinsertedmanually,butarenot
recognizedbyWordforwhattheyare,breakingspellchecking,whilecustomligaturespresentinthefontare
notaccessibleatall.SinceWord2010,theprogramnowhasadvancedtypesettingfeatureswhichcanbe
enabled:[70]OpenTypeligatures,[71]kerning,andhyphenation.OtherlayoutdeficienciesofWordincludethe
inabilitytosetcropmarksorthinspaces.Variousthirdpartyworkaroundutilitieshavebeendeveloped.[72]

InWord2004forMacOSX,supportofcomplexscriptswasinferioreventoWord97,[73]andWord2004does
notsupportAppleAdvancedTypographyfeatureslikeligaturesorglyphvariants.[74]

AutoSummarize

AutoSummarizehighlightspassagesorphrasesthatitconsidersvaluable.Theamountoftexttoberetainedcan
bespecifiedbytheuserasapercentageofthecurrentamountoftext.

AccordingtoRonFeinoftheWord97team,AutoSummarizecutswordycopytothebonebycountingwords
andrankingsentences.First,AutoSummarizeidentifiesthemostcommonwordsinthedocument(barring"a"
and"the"andthelike)andassignsa"score"toeachwordthemorefrequentlyawordisused,thehigherthe
score.Then,it"averages"eachsentencebyaddingthescoresofitswordsanddividingthesumbythenumber
ofwordsinthesentencethehighertheaverage,thehighertherankofthesentence."It'sliketheratioofwheat
tochaff,"explainsFein.[77]

AutoSummarizewasremovedfromMicrosoftWordforMacOSX2011,althoughitwaspresentinWordfor
Mac2008.AutoSummarizewasremovedfromtheOffice2010releaseversion(14)aswell.[78]

Passwordprotection
TherearethreepasswordtypesthatcanbesetinMicrosoftWord:

Passwordtoopenadocument[79]
Passwordtomodifyadocument[79]
Passwordrestrictingformattingandediting[80]

ThesecondandthethirdtypeofpasswordsweredevelopedbyMicrosoftforconvenientshareduseof
documentsratherthanfortheirprotection.Thereisnoencryptionofdocumentsthatareprotectedbysuch
passwords,andMicrosoftOfficeprotectionsystemsavesahashsumofapasswordinadocument'sheader
whereitcanbeeasilyaccessedandremovedbythespecializedsoftware.Passwordtoopenadocumentoffers
muchtougherprotectionthathadbeensteadilyenhancedinthesubsequenteditionsofMicrosoftOffice.

Word95andalltheprecedingeditionshadtheweakestprotectionthatutilizedaconversionofapasswordtoa
16bitkey.

KeylengthinWord97and2000wasstrengthenedupto40bit.However,moderncrackingsoftwareallows
removingsuchapasswordveryquicklyapersistentcrackingprocesstakesoneweekatmost.Useofrainbow
tablesreducespasswordremovaltimetoseveralseconds.Somepasswordrecoverysoftwarecannotonly
removeapassword,butalsofindanactualpasswordthatwasusedbyausertoencryptthedocumentusing
bruteforceattackapproach.Statistically,thepossibilityofrecoveringthepassworddependsonthepassword
strength.

Word's2003/XPversiondefaultprotectionremainedthesamebutanoptionthatallowedadvancedusers
choosingaCryptographicServiceProviderwasadded.[81]IfastrongCSPischosen,guaranteeddocument
decryptionbecomesunavailable,andthereforeapasswordcan'tberemovedfromthedocument.Nonetheless,a
passwordcanbefairlyquicklypickedwithbruteforceattack,becauseitsspeedisstillhighregardlessofthe
CSPselected.Moreover,sincetheCSPsarenotactivebythedefault,theiruseislimitedtoadvancedusers
only.

Word2007offersasignificantlymoresecuredocumentprotectionwhichutilizesthemodernAdvanced
EncryptionStandard(AES)thatconvertsapasswordtoa128bitkeyusingaSHA1hashfunction50000
times.Itmakespasswordremovalimpossible(asoftoday,nocomputerthatcanpickthekeyinreasonable
amountoftimeexists),anddrasticallyslowsthebruteforceattackspeeddowntoseveralhundredsof
passwordspersecond.

Word's2010protectionalgorithmwasnotchangedapartfromincreasingnumberofSHA1conversionsupto
100000times,andconsequently,thebruteforceattackspeeddecreasedtwotimesmore.

Reception
BYTEin1984criticizedthedocumentationforWord1.1and2.0forDOS,callingit"acompletefarce".It
calledthesoftware"clever,puttogetherwell,andperformssomeextraordinaryfeats",butconcludedthat
"especiallywhenoperatedwiththemouse,hasmanymorelimitationsthanbenefits...extremelyfrustratingto
learnandoperateefficiently".[82]PCMagazine'sreviewwasverymixed,stating"I'verunintoweirdword
processorsbefore,butthisisthefirsttimeone'snearlyknockedmedownforthecount"butacknowledgingthat
Word'sinnovationswerethefirstthatcausedthereviewertoconsiderabandoningWordStar.Whilethereview
citedanexcellentWYSIWYGdisplay,sophisticatedprintformatting,windows,andfootnotingasmerits,it
criticizedmanysmallflaws,veryslowperformance,and"documentationapparentlyproducedbyMadame
Sadie'sPainPalace".ItconcludedthatWordwas"tworeleasesawayfrompotentialgreatness".[83]

Compute!'sAppleApplicationsin1987statedthat"despiteacertainawkwardness",Word3.01"willlikely
becomethemajorMacintoshwordprocessor"with"fartoomanyfeaturestolisthere".Whilecriticizingthe
lackoftrueWYSIWYG,themagazineconcludedthat"Wordismarvelous.It'slikeaMozartorEdison,whose
occasionalgaucherieweexcusebecauseofhisgreatgifts".[84]
